Took delivery today and as has been discussed here, the 06's have the monitor mounted on the lower left of the windshield.

Also, the dealership needed to cut a hole in the rear "overhang" above the license plate in order to properly install the camera. I wish Jeep would make a plastic template to cover the hole (much like the black plastic "cover" surrounding the tailgate siwtch).

Anyway, the system works great. I'm very pleased.

nutsnbolts, there is the Mopar accessory camera that is available to retrofit your Commander with a camera. This kit includes a small monitor that mounts near the left side of your dash.

This kit was also installed from the factory for early buyers of the ParkView system. In the past few weeks, this was changed for people who also ordered the navigation system. The REC radio has been modified to allow the video from the backup camera to be displayed on the navigation screen.

However, it appears for 2007, the Navigation System and the backup camera are being bundled as one option (at least on the Limited and Overland models).

I have it and I think the only downside is that you may rely on it too much. When I shift into reverse, there is a brief warning on the nav screen to the effect of "check all surroundings". Today I was backing out of a parking space, looking at the backup camera and I think it made me neglect to look all around- because out of nowhere there is a car driving by me. I was looking at the camera which shows me what is directly behind me. So, it is useful and good to have, but be careful and don't rely on it too much.
